Argenta Private Capital picks up two wins at EU Wealth Briefing Awards

Argenta Private Capital Limited (“APCL”), are delighted to have been selected as winners in two categories at The WealthBriefing European Awards 2025

  • The ‘Insurance Product or Service Provider’; and

  • The ‘Alternative Investment Product Provider’.

These awards celebrate the duality of APCL’s product offering across the alternative investments and insurance space. Recognised for our demonstration of exceptional advisory services in the Lloyd’s market, we are proudly delivering an engaging investment opportunity to clients, whilst prioritising capital preservation for generations to come. 

The judges cited APCL’s strong track record of outperformance, including profits during global downturns, as a driver for their success in this year’s awards categories. Noting the firm’s expertise in providing advice within the Lloyd’s market, the judges recognised APCL’s tailored strategies to navigate the market’s complexities and cyclical nature, providing clients with “enhanced access to profitable opportunities while managing risk in volatile conditions.”
